交通部於2004年訂定並發布超輕型載具管理辦法,使得超輕型載具在管理上有法源的依據,並由民用航空局作為主管機關。由過去幾年所發生超輕型載具飛行的意外事故,探究其原因,以未經認證之載具與操作者居多,部分使用未合法申請的飛行空域及活動場地所致;但近幾年來由於民航主管機關在法規及管理方面的努力與有效的執行,已使國內超輕載具的事件大幅減少。本研究藉由蒐集文獻與專家訪談,使用SWOT分析與TOWS矩陣,分析國內超輕型載具現有的問題及研擬改善策略,並以發放專家問卷的方式,第一階段利用模糊德爾菲法進行策略的篩選及確立研究架構,第二階段利用模糊層級分析法進行重要性排序及可行性評估計算,整合重要性與可行性以獲取當前須最優先執行改善的策略,期能改善國內超輕型載具的管理問題。
The Ministry of Transportation and Communications has enacted regulations for ultralight aircraft for the operator to abide by in 2004 and make the Civil Aeronautics Administration, the official authority, take charge of the ultralight aircraft, however, the incidents were still unavoidable in recent years. The major reasons were the aircraft and fliers without proper certification and some fliers take advantage of the airspace or flying field which was illegal and have not been granted authorization. It could be assumed that the official authority have not effectively managed this sector. A broad literature has been reviewed and experts interviews has been conducted. Then using SWOT analysis and TOWS matrix to analyze the existing problems and develop strategies for improvement. The questionnaires have been distributed to experts and analysis the data in two phases. The fuzzy Delphi method has been applied to develop improvement strategies out and consolidate the structure of study. The second part Fuzzy AHP method has been used to rank the importance and calculate feasibility of strategies. The importance and feasibility have then been integrated to find out the most important improvement strategies that need to be done immediately.
